Vilanova-And. Vilafranca 0-3
Vilafranca achieved a convincing victory against leaders Vilanova thanks to a complete performance endowed with balance. Joan Montserrat scored on a strategic play from a corner and Xavi Pujó extended the distance with a header. The sentence was made by Éric Roca, taking advantage of a local ball release error.

Parc-Tortosa Ebre 0-1
Tortosa Ebre beat a combative Parc to the minimum. The visitors were outnumbered and with a successful combinative play came the back pass for the comfortable sense of Dani Quesada.

Sarrià-Martorell 2-4
Martorell achieved a third consecutive victory against Sarrià. In the first play, Roger successfully headed a lateral cross. The visitors extended the distance with two goals from outside the area. The hosts opened their own account through Edu Alliaume’s header from a corner. The Martorellenses found the goal again with an individual play inside by Pau Otero and the score was closed with another goal from Edu Alliaume after the rebound.

Catllar-Asco 0-0
The match between El Catllar and Ascó ended in a goalless draw. Inefficiency in the final meters hampered both teams but especially the hosts, who had a clear chance of securing the three points.
